UAE Telecommunications and Digital Government Regulatory Authority puts the UAEPASS platform, serving 12.5 million users, on a dedicated Avalanche L1, connecting more than 15,000 services from 350 agencies.

The UAE Telecommunications and Digital Government Regulatory Authority (TDRA) is migrating the blockchain infrastructure supporting the national digital identity platform UAEPASS to Avalanche, according to statements from the blockchain company and the UAE’s federal telecommunications regulator.

UAEPASS is currently a tool for residents, citizens, and visitors to log in, sign documents, and use online services. The number vault is a feature that allows storage of verified documents and provides credentials to organizations during the verification process.

According to Avalanche’s figures, the platform currently serves about 12.5 million users, providing access to more than 15,000 services, and is used by more than 350 government agencies and private-sector organizations. Moving the system to a trusted blockchain makes verification a standard lookup operation, instead of each organization having to carry out its own separate verification process from scratch.

Saeed Belhoul, Director of Digital Government Operations, said that the UAEPASS number vault has become an important part of life for UAE residents, and that this upgrade is intended to move the number vault to infrastructure capable of meeting growing demand while also protecting the trust residents have placed in the system over the years.

A specialized Layer 1 architecture ensures stable performance

The number vault in UAEPASS will run on an Avalanche Layer 1 blockchain—i.e., a dedicated network operated and controlled by the organization itself—rather than sharing processing capacity with unrelated activities on a general-purpose network. According to Avalanche, this structure ensures that traffic from other activities does not compete for processing resources with UAEPASS, while also granting TDRA control over network membership status, system access, and configuration.

John Nahas, Business Director at Ava Labs, describes digital identity as one of the clearest examples of technology that must operate reliably at real-world scale—like a high-performance infrastructure layer running in the background to maintain the safety and seamlessness of digital services.

The UAE is not the first government to choose to integrate Avalanche in this model. Previously, the California Department of Motor Vehicles (DMV) moved 42 million vehicle title records onto an Avalanche L1 blockchain operated by the DMV itself, helping reduce the time to transfer vehicle ownership from about two weeks to just a few minutes.

Avalanche believes these two projects share many similarities in the scale of services for tens of millions of users, even though one system processes identity data while the other processes asset ownership records. It also notes that public record systems, in general, tend to be suited to specialized blockchain architectures like this.
